Pros And Cons Of Webex Suite
Webex is a video conferencing and collaboration platform by Cisco, offering tools like HD video, screen sharing, messaging, and file sharing. Known for its robust security, integrations, and scalability, it supports meetings, webinars, and teamwork for businesses of all sizes, ensuring seamless communication and collaboration.
PROS
High-Quality Video and Audio: Webex provides HD video and clear audio, ensuring professional communication during meetings.
Comprehensive Collaboration Tools: Features like whiteboarding, screen sharing, and messaging support interactive teamwork.
Robust Security: End-to-end encryption and compliance with industry standards make it a secure choice for sensitive communications.
Integration with Other Tools: Webex integrates with popular apps like Microsoft Office, Google Workspace, and Salesforce.
Scalable for Any Organization Size: Suitable for small teams to large enterprises, with features that adapt to various needs.
Event Hosting Capabilities: Offers specialized tools for webinars and large virtual events.
Mobile Compatibility: The Webex mobile app allows seamless participation from smartphones and tablets.
CONS
Complex Interface for Beginners: New users might find the platform’s wide range of features overwhelming.
High Cost for Advanced Features: Premium plans and additional features can be expensive for smaller businesses.
Occasional Performance Issues: Users may experience lags or connection drops in areas with low bandwidth.
Limited Customization: Some users find the interface less customizable compared to other platforms.
Learning Curve: Advanced features like integrations and event hosting require a learning period for effective use.
Resource-Intensive: Running Webex on older systems or low-spec devices might lead to performance issues.
